首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Snowflake UDF中使用两个不同的日期比较时出现“不支持的子查询类型无法求值”

Snowflake UDF是Snowflake数据库中的用户定义函数(User-Defined Function),它允许用户自定义函数来扩展数据库的功能。在Snowflake UDF中使用两个不同的日期比较时出现“不支持的子查询类型无法求值”错误,可能是由于以下原因之一:

  1. 子查询类型不支持:Snowflake数据库中的UDF不支持所有类型的子查询。只有特定类型的子查询可以在UDF中使用,例如标量子查询(Scalar Subquery)和表值子查询(Table Subquery)。如果使用了不支持的子查询类型,就会出现该错误。
  2. 语法错误:在UDF中使用两个不同的日期比较时,可能存在语法错误导致无法求值。请确保在比较日期时使用正确的语法和函数。

针对这个问题,可以尝试以下解决方案:

  1. 检查子查询类型:确认在UDF中使用的子查询类型是否受支持。可以查阅Snowflake官方文档或咨询Snowflake技术支持以获取更多关于支持的子查询类型的信息。
  2. 检查语法和函数:仔细检查UDF中日期比较的语法和函数是否正确。确保使用了适当的日期比较函数,并遵循Snowflake数据库的语法规则。

如果以上解决方案无法解决问题,建议向Snowflake技术支持团队寻求帮助,他们将能够提供更具体的指导和解决方案。

关于Snowflake数据库和UDF的更多信息,可以参考腾讯云的相关产品介绍页面:Snowflake。请注意,这里提供的是腾讯云的产品介绍链接,而不是亚马逊A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google等品牌商的链接。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券